API Management Market is Expected to grow at a robust CAGR of 18.38% through 2030F
API Management Market is increasing due to rising demand for
efficient digital integration, enhanced user experiences, and streamlined
application connectivity across enterprises during the forecast period
2026-2030F.
According to TechSci Research report, “API Management Market – Global
Industry Size, Share, Trends, Competition Forecast & Opportunities, 2020-2030F”, The
Global API Management Market was valued at USD 7.69 billion in 2024 and is
expected to reach USD 21.35 billion by 2030 with a CAGR of 18.38% during the
forecast period.
The increasing adoption of microservices architecture
and DevOps practices is a key driver of the API Management Market, as
organizations seek to enhance agility, scalability, and efficiency in
application development and deployment. Microservices architecture breaks down
applications into smaller, independent services that communicate through APIs,
enabling faster development cycles and easier updates. API management platforms
are essential for managing these complex interactions, providing tools like API
gateways, version control, and analytics to ensure seamless communication and
performance.
The rise of DevOps practices, which emphasize
continuous integration and continuous deployment (CI/CD), further amplifies the
need for robust API management to integrate APIs into automated workflows. For
instance, technology companies use API management to streamline CI/CD
pipelines, enabling rapid deployment of new features while maintaining system
reliability. This is particularly critical in industries like IT,
telecommunications, and e-commerce, where speed-to-market is a competitive
advantage.
API management platforms also support developer
collaboration through features like developer portals and interactive
documentation, enhancing productivity and reducing development bottlenecks. The
shift towards modular and decentralized application structures has made API
management indispensable for overseeing, securing, and optimizing microservices
interactions. As organizations adopt cloud-native technologies and container
orchestration platforms like Kubernetes, API management solutions play a critical
role in ensuring interoperability and governance, driving market growth by
enabling businesses to innovate and scale efficiently in a dynamic digital
environment.
In 2024, 60% of enterprises adopted microservices
architecture, with 52% integrating APIs into CI/CD pipelines for DevOps.
Approximately 58% of organizations use API gateways to manage microservices
communication, resulting in a 35% reduction in development time. Additionally,
45% of technology firms report a 20% increase in deployment frequency due to
API management integration, according to global software development and DevOps
adoption statistics.
The cost of deploying and maintaining comprehensive
API management solutions is a considerable challenge, especially for small and
medium-sized enterprises that operate under tight budget constraints.
Full-featured API management platforms typically include a wide array of
capabilities such as traffic control, user authentication, security analytics,
usage monitoring, lifecycle management, and developer portal enablement. These
capabilities often require licensing fees, cloud infrastructure costs, integration
services, staff training, and ongoing support expenditures. For many smaller
enterprises, the upfront investment required to implement a robust API
management solution may not be justified by immediate business returns.
Moreover, these organizations may not have the
internal expertise to fully leverage the capabilities of advanced platforms,
resulting in underutilized functionalities and operational inefficiencies. As a
consequence, the perceived return on investment becomes limited. Additionally,
small enterprises may not generate enough API traffic to justify the
implementation of high-performance gateways or analytics engines, making such
investments cost-ineffective. Customization requirements further add to the financial
burden, especially when businesses need to integrate with multiple third-party
services or tailor the platform for industry-specific workflows.
The lack of affordable and scalable API management
offerings targeted at the needs of smaller organizations limits market
penetration within this segment. Furthermore, hidden costs related to security
patches, updates, and scalability adjustments can catch businesses unprepared,
leading to budget overruns. Competing priorities such as digital marketing,
e-commerce, and customer support often overshadow API initiatives in smaller
enterprises, delaying or deprioritizing their investment in API management infrastructure.
To address this challenge, vendors must focus on
creating modular, cost-effective, and easy-to-deploy solutions with flexible
pricing models that align with the financial and operational realities of small
enterprises. Until such options become widely available and trusted, the API
Management Market will face slower adoption in the small enterprise segment,
which could hinder its overall market growth and global reach.

Europe has emerged as the fastest-growing region in
the API Management Market, driven by a combination of stringent regulatory
frameworks, robust digital transformation initiatives, and increasing
investments in cloud-based infrastructure across both public and private
sectors. The implementation of data protection regulations such as the General
Data Protection Regulation has necessitated the adoption of secure and
compliant Application Programming Interface (API) solutions, encouraging
organizations to integrate API management platforms that ensure transparency,
traceability, and access control. Moreover, the rise of open banking
frameworks, particularly in the United Kingdom and European Union member
states, has significantly accelerated API adoption among financial
institutions, compelling them to collaborate with fintech companies and
third-party service providers using secure and scalable API management systems.
Additionally, Europe’s commitment to advancing digital
public services, including healthcare, education, and transportation, has
fueled the demand for standardized APIs to ensure interoperability across
systems. Governments and regulatory bodies in the region are actively promoting
digital ecosystems that require centralized API governance, monitoring, and
security, thereby supporting the rapid growth of the API management market.
Enterprises across sectors such as telecommunications, automotive, and manufacturing
are also increasingly deploying APIs to enhance their digital customer
experiences, improve internal operations, and support Industry 4.0 initiatives.
The region’s strong focus on sustainability, data
sovereignty, and digital sovereignty is prompting organizations to adopt
on-premise and hybrid API management models that offer greater control over
data access and residency, further driving market growth. Additionally,
Europe’s mature cloud ecosystem, the presence of major technology vendors, and
an expanding base of API-driven start-ups and innovation hubs contribute to the
region’s rapid market expansion. With these combined factors, Europe is poised
to remain the fastest-growing region in the global API Management Market, as
organizations increasingly depend on secure, agile, and compliant API
infrastructures to achieve digital maturity and innovation.
